Strengthening the Academic Alliance for Reconciliation in the Field of Higher Education in Reconciliation, Conflict Transformation, Peace studies in the Middle East and North Africa  (AARMENA)  - 2021-2022-2023

Strengthening the Academic Alliance for Reconciliation in the Field of Higher Education in Peace, Conflict Transformation, Reconciliation studies in the Middle East and North Africa  (AARMENA). Co-funded by the Erasmus Plus Program of the European Unino.

The Academic Alliance for Reconciliation in the Middle East and Northern Africa (AARMENA) works with Reconciliation, conflict transformation, and peacebuilding as a promising approach to transform violent conflicts and trigger social and cultural change in the MENA region. The area is the most affected by wars, civil wars, and gross human rights violations nowadays. Since the 1990s, reconciliation and peacebuilding studies have strongly developed in some centers worldwide. However, the discipline is still relatively absent from the academic curricula of universities that triggers the stakeholders, academics, youth, and women in the MENA region. After the AARMENA inauguration in 2018, the Jena Center for Reconciliation Studies (JCRS) was astonished and delighted to see colleagues and universities' widespread and intensive interest in the MENA region develop Reconciliation, conflict transformation, peacebuilding studies within a cooperative framework. These developments suggest that one of the main goals of the AARMENA, that being the establishment and the spreading of reconciliation studies in the MENA region, is on a good course. The study of the reconciliation process, conflict transformation, and peacebuilding is ongoing progress vital for the MENA region that would help societies, plead, and help assist in reconciling with enemies to make a better future for their children. For that reason, the AARMENA is a way for prosperity among nations, communities.

 

The development of Peace, Reconciliation, and Conflict Transformation Studies is a pressing need in the Middle East and North Africa. This need was acknowledged after the inauguration of the AARMENA conference on Aug 14, 2018, when all members of 45 Professors from 30 different Arab universities in the MENA became members of the AARMENA. Today we are working together to Building Capacity in the Field of Higher Education in Peace, Reconciliation, and Conflict Transformation Studies in the MENA Region. The Program countries are "Austria and Germany" in collaboration with the University of Innsbruck and Freidrich Schiller University as program countries. The Partner countries are Jordan (University of Jorda, Petra University), Palestine Authority (Al-Istiklal University, Al-Azhar University). The reinforcement of the existing network of cooperating partners through further regional, as well as international, cooperation to develop a program in Peace, conflict transformation, and reconciliation studies in HEI Cooperation of University of Innsbruck - Peace Unit with Jena Center for Reconciliation Studies JCRS in developing interactive reconciliation peace studies workshops in developing sessions for a teaching program in the hosting HEIs.The advanced curriculum in Peace, conflict transformation, and reconciliation studies in the MENA region hosting HEIs. The  purpose of the activities will serve to integrate a reconciliation studies manual develeloped by FSU and the Peace and conflict transformation studies manual develop by IBUK.

The Middle East and North Africa (MENA) region is currently more affected by wars and gross human rights violations than any other region in the world. To address this critical reality, innovative and promising approaches to the promotion of peace must be developed and integrated into the higher educational system within the region. Both Reconciliation and Conflict Transformation Studies are state-of-the-art approaches to transforming violent conflicts and triggering a social and cultural change. The development of Peace, Reconciliation, and Conflict Transformation Studies in the MENA region would transform the discipline, as well as the communities positively affected by their incorporation.The importance of this integration was acknowledged after the inauguration of the AAR where 45 Professors from 30 different Arab universities in the MENA region became members of the AARMENA. Today, we are working together to build capacity in the field of Higher Education (HEI) in Peace, Reconciliation and Conflict Transformation Studies in the MENA region.
